My fiancee said to me the other night, "there are people lined up to date me".
So basically she's telling me that she's wanted by other guys.
So as a truditional guy (no pre-marital sex) I felt insulted.
Kind of like I settled for you and I could have gotten someone better.
So I haven't spoken to her in 2 days.
Do I contintue not speaking to her or wait for her to appologize or break it off?
I don't know, just feel insulted and I feel like she's telling me that she could do better etc, etc.

You should break it off because neither one of you is fit for marriage.

First her: yes, what she said was insulting. More significantly, it is indicative of selfishness, shallowness, and immaturity that should give serious pause. Is this the first time she's said something so vain and callous?

Now you: So you're pouting, not speaking to her and waiting for an apology. How old are you? Three? If you have a problem, talk about it. Don't act like a child. And would you seriously consider breaking an engagement after one rude comment? Your behavior suggests immaturity, too.

Finally, there will be some who will disagree with me but I do not think two people in the U.S. should marry today who have not had sex. Sex is too important -- and compatibility issues too significant -- to begin exploring after you're hitched.

It sounds to me like an insensitive immature thing for your fiancee to say, I too would feel hurt and upset and insulted. I would definitely see it as a red flag and useful information for you to have in deciding whether or not to go forward with the marriage, or break it off, or give yourself x amount of time to wait and then decide.

A good starting point in talking to her would be to say what you just said above to us in the post, "Honey, I feel insulted and I feel like you're telling me that you could have gotten someone better. My feelings are hurt. And I'm angry and upset." (or whatever) See how she responds. Be honest with yourself.

Sounds like you could do better with someone in the kindness department. I think if a fellow has enough respect for a woman to wait until after marriage for sex, he deserves respect in return.
